Transaction bef62fc06d640d45141150785c7406602f969fde93f2e8bd3942c2f8ff130c54
1 Input
1 Output
-
bef62fc06d640d45141150785c7406602f969fde93f2e8bd3942c2f8ff130c54:0
- value
- 143009
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50af8ba27696a4a9363f63afa7f9c5efc24bf887 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18MdMTZcvBxC4dkTqgRearz8JzrDMhMi83